About Me
Fiona joined Colliers in 2007 in the role of Executive Assistant to the State Chief Executive and Office Manager for the South Australian business. Fiona also supports the Director of Healthcare & Retirement Living, Director of Retail Leasing, and the Office Leasing and Retail Leasing teams. Fiona has over 35 years experience in providing executive support and office administration.
Fiona's role includes working closely with our State Executive Committee and ensuring all aspects of the Adelaide office are maintained to a high standard.
- Participating in the global project team rollout and introduction of Our Deals system to the Australian business.
- Winning 2020 South Australian Internal Service Excellence Award.
- Colliers Adelaide office achieving a high engagement score in the AON Hewitt Best Employers survey for two years in a row.
- Winning 2017 South Australian Internal Service Excellence Award.
- Project managing the Adelaide office relocation.
- Collaborating on submissions that won Real Estate Institute of South Australia | Commercial Agency of the Year 2008, 2009 and 2011 (REISA Hall of Fame) and Real Estate Institute of Australia | Commercial Agency of the Year 2009.
- Successfully planning and coordinating all the Colliers South Australia major client engagement events.
